OTIS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2021 in Review

1,139 of the 5,712 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Otis Worldwide (OTIS) for Q3 2021, worth a combined $29.1B — up 0.41% from $29B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 92 funds opened new OTIS positions and 75 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 376 added to existing stakes and 449 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$242M. The largest seller was Deutsche Bank, cutting an estimated $146M.
